Highly exclusive Alfa Romeo Disco Volante revealed

Mon, 16 Sep 2013

EXCLUSIVE Italian coachbuilder Touring has unveiled its Alfa Romeo Disco Volante, which is a modern interpretation of one of the company’s most famous designs. The new Disco Volante marks the 60th anniversary of the original, but the new car comes with a 4.7-litre V8 engine with 450bhp borrowed from the Alfa Romeo 8C supercar. This means the new Disco Volante can see off 0-62mph in 4.2 seconds and has a top speed of 181mph.

Volkswagen creates driving style-linked music app

Thu, 28 Nov 2013

VOLKSWAGEN has created a new smartphone that improvises its own music based on how the car is being driven. Working with British electronic musicians Underworld, Volkswagen has built the experimental ‘Play the Road’ app to help celebrate the launch of the seventh generation Golf GTI. It works by connecting to the car and using its own in-built accelerometer to analyse speed, engine revs, steering, throttle and braking inputs and the urgency of each to create a unique, ever-changing music that ranges from serene background chillout vibes to fast-paced electronica.
